Pressure grows when companies ask quick questions at crash sites. People feel urged to respond, but details can shift liability later.

Studies indicate rushed statements weaken later claims. Law experts suggest never signing anything until you review wording carefully. Another warning highlights how casual comments create gaps in accurate evidence.

Riders gain confidence when they pause, document, and ask for time. Waiting keeps options open and supports fair outcomes.

Q: When should you avoid signing after an accident?

A: Do not sign any statement or release until you understand it fully.

Q: What helps riders protect their rights quickly?

A: Note details, collect photos, and contact counsel before talking alone.
